More Motorists Mean More Accidents Polk County's 2018 Accident Statistics
In Polk County, car accidents of all types are on the rise.
Category | 2018 | 2017 | 2016 | % Change 2017 to 2018 | 3-Year Average |
Total Crashes | 11,635 | 11,378 | 9,912 | 2.26% | 10,975 |
Total Fatalities | 123 | 112 | 137 | 9.82% | 124 |
Total Injuries | 7,819 | 7,555 | 6,804 | 3.49% | 7,393 |
Accidents Involving Commercial Motor Vehicles (CMV)
CMV Crashes | 1,541 |
CMV Fatalities | 18 |
CMV Injuries | 485 |

Featured Truck Accident Case $5,600,000.00 Recovered
Mr. Moody served as the truck accident attorney for a family of four that was rear-ended by a fully loaded semi-tractor trailer on U.S. Highway 27 en route to Walt Disney World. Tragically, one family member was killed and another suffered very serious injuries as a result of the truck crash.
During his deposition, the defendant (truck driver) admitted that he had violated the regulations set forth by the Federal Motor Carrier Safety Administration. After working too many hours without proper rest, the driver was sleep deprived when the accident took place.
Mr. Moody claimed punitive damages, and he successfully recovered a $5,600,000 award for the family.

Contributing Factors in 2018 Polk County Accidents
While many truck accidents are not preventable, others are caused by negligence or wrongdoing on behalf of the driver. Aggressive driving, distracted driving, or drowsy driving are all avoidable factors in truck accidents that can lead to big collisions, serious injuries, and fatalities. According to the Federal Motor Carrier Safety Administration's 2017 report, 32 percent of large truck drivers who were involved in fatal crashes recorded a driver-related factor such as speeding, distraction, and impairment.
Lastly, drug and alcohol use was also a large factor in many 2018 car accidents in Polk County.
Alcohol Confirmed Crashes | 140 |
Drug Confirmed Crashes | 24 |
Drug & Alcohol Confirmed Crashes | 10 |

Time Is Running Out: Florida's Statute of Limitations Gives You Four Years to File a Personal Injury Lawsuit
If you believe that negligence or wrongdoing contributed to your accident, you may have grounds for a personal injury lawsuit. However, it is important that you pursue legal action as early as possible. Unnecessary delays or inaction could hurt your case or disqualify you from recovering any compensation.
In Florida, you have four years from the date of your accident to file a personal injury lawsuit. For wrongful death cases, there is a two-year time limit.

Other Local Laws to Be Aware of
Driver's Duty to Stop
Following a truck accident or car accident, Florida drivers are required to stop, exchange basic information with the other driver, and provide assistance to any injured persons. Drivers who leave the scene of the accident too early could face serious charges.
Driver's Duty to Report
If you are involved in a collision against a commercial truck or if your crash resulted in injuries, inoperable vehicles, or death, you are required to report your accident to local law enforcement.
